V22.10 (220601)

Verze_Aktualni_Verze_Novinky_V2210

V22.10.pdf

 

Obsah

Obecné

Rozbalovací group boxy

Výběr objektu dle stavů

Aktivní stavový řádek

Informace o datovém objektu

Přílohy

Technická příprava výroby

Prohlížení dokumentace

    - Výběr dle indexu konstrukční modifikace

    - Výběr dle čarového kódu

Položky

    - Parametr Platnost

Nastavení velikosti oken Rozměrových protokolů a nástrojových listů

Pozorovací listy

Doklady

Evidence práce

    - Plánované úkoly

Služby

    - Údržba

Správa systému

Nastavení systému

Další nastavení

Aktualizace uživatelů, oprávnění

Obecné funkce

Nastavit

Drobné úpravy a opravy chyb

Implementace

Komunikace se systémem Dimenze++

Možnost uživatelského rozšíření navigace.

Další úpravy

 

Obecné

 

Rozbalovací group boxy

V rámci vývoje jsou postupně upravovány datové formuláře, kam jsou doplňovány rozbalovací group boxy. Ve výběrových oknech je nyní umožněno rozbalování a sbalování tzv. group boxů

kliknutím na název boxu v hranatých závorkách (šipka dolu označuje sbalený box a šipka nahoru rozbalený). Při sbalení nebo rozbalení záložky Detail se automaticky nastaví i výška seznamu,

čímž se zobrazí více nebo méně záznamů najednou.

 

Stav group boxů se pamatuje při dalším vyvolání příslušného formuláře.

Uvedené chování si může každý uživatel zapnout nebo vypnout v nastavení klienta (Navigace: Obecné funkce > Nastavit > Klient TPV2000)

Ve verzi 22.10 byly uvedeným způsobem upraveny formuláře položek, výběru postupů a veškerých dokladů (poptávky, nabídky, objednávky…)

 

image850664372

 

Výběr objektu dle stavů

Ve výběrových oknech se v záložce Výběr vyvolá rozkliknutím pole Stav nabídka všech možných stavů pro daný objekt s možností označení jednoho nebo více stavů.

Lze označit myší za současného stisku klávesy CTRL více stavů, které se poté aplikuji na výběrové kritérium.

 

Po stisku OK se vygeneruje znakový řetězec, obsahující seznam vybraných stavů (přímé zadání do pole stav fungovalo i v dřívějších verzích viz zadávání výběrových kritérií),

např. dle obrázku níže se vygeneruje řetězec: '[P,R,Z]'

 

image1567726726

 

Aktivní stavový řádek

Některé části stavového řádku reagují nyní na dvojklik myší.

 

image1525220918

 

Dvojklikem do pravé části stavové řádky (databáze) se vyvolá dialog umožňující změnu db (OFDB).

 

image1909760817

 

Dvojklikem do části stavové řádky (jména uživatele) se vyvolá okno s údaji aktuálního uživatele.

 

image115144698

 

Dvojklikem do části stavové řádky (počet záznamů) se vyvolá okno nastavení klienta (OFKI).

 

image637665764

 

Informace o datovém objektu

Tato funkce má využití zejména pro implementaci a správu systému. Na stisk pravého tlačítka myši nad příslušným oknem se v sekci Exporty a zobrazení zobrazuje navíc informace

o názvu datového okna a jménu položky pod kurzorem.

 

image2116820344

 

Po kliknutí myší na tento údaj se navíc zobrazí podrobnější informace o daném datovém okně (zdroji dat) a hierarchii objektů, ve kterém je dané datové okno použito.

 

image1843083615

 

Aby zadaná volba byla aktivní, musí mít uživatel pro svou profesi právo I – Detailní informace pro objekt Datová okna.

 

image2044567263

 

Přílohy

V seznamu příloh bylo doplněno zobrazení typu přílohy nebo připojeného Dokumentu.

 

image574872674

 

Technická příprava výroby

 

Prohlížení dokumentace

Technická příprava výroby > Prohlížení dokumentace

 

Výběr dle indexu konstrukční modifikace

V dialogu lze nyní vybrat index konstrukční modifikace. Dle indexu se poté určí referenční datum, podle kterého se provede rozpad dokumentace. Systém vždy určí nejvyšší možné datum,

kdy je daný index platný. Viz např. obrázek níže, kdy následující index C platí od 9.5.2011 00:00 a tudíž nejvyšší možné datum platnosti indexu B je 8.5.2011 23:59

 

image604920303

 

Výběr dle čarového kódu

Index výkresu lze zadat také v poli Čarový kód, které předpokládá znakový řetězec, zadaný ve formě:

 

<ID POLOZKY><ODDELOVAC><INDEX>

 

Jako oddělovač je implicitně použit znak „;“. Oddělovač lze případně centrálně nastavit v nastavení systému (SSNS).

Funkčnost je stejná, jako při zadání nebo výběru indexu v poli Index (viz výše).

 

image1713586093

 

Tip: Pokud je potřeba, aby se na příslušném PC, např. pro prohlížení dokumentace na dílně, nastavil kursor ihned do pole Čarový kód, použijte nastavení v bbtpv.ini:

 

[Nastaveni kusovniku]

Bar_code_read=1

 

Položky

 

Parametr Platnost

Při změně Postavení při aktualizaci nebo založení položky se vždy načte implicitní hodnota parametru Platnost dle vybraného postavení (atribut pouze_tpv), pokud je u postavení tento parametr

zadán.

 

Nastavení velikosti oken Rozměrových protokolů a nástrojových listů

U dialogu pro přiřazení pomůcek k řádku nástrojového listu nebo rozměrového protokolu lze nyní měnit myší velikost okna a vzájemný poměr částí Nepoužité pomůcky / Pomůcky použité.

 

image418772582

 

Pozorovací listy

Technická příprava výroby > Postupy > Pozorovací listy

Do hlavičky pozorovacích listů byla doplnění pole pro TBC časy: údaje o času TBC, tzn. kolonka Naměřeno TBC, TP TBC, Rozdíl TBC a procenta podobně jako je to u časů TAC.

Měření TBC se provádí jednorázově, není potřeba je dělit do úkonů a počítat průměr.

 

image923707904

 

Doklady

 

V dokladech bylo jak v záložce Výběr tak v záložce Detail zpřístupněno pole Název partnera a Jméno pracovníka včetně možnosti rozkliknutí těchto polí a výběru hodnot.

Do výběrových oken dokladů a jejich seznamů byla doplněna identifikace existence přílohy (ikona Svorka) s možností výběru dokladů dle příznaku přílohy (exist_pril)

    – viz např. objednávka vydaná.

 

image2063193604

 

U položek dokladů byl doplnění příznak individuální ceny. Ten se nastaví automaticky při aktualizaci ceny_mj, dph, nebo celkové ceny (ne slevy) u položky dokladu.

    Takto zadaná cena zůstává pevná.

 

image359138331

 

Evidence práce

 

Plánované úkoly

Evidence práce > Plánované úkoly

Pro Plánované úkoly byl doplněn stav Storno.

 

image235308172

 

Služby

 

Údržba

 

image719128766

 

Doplnění možnosti zadávat uživatelská pole, perioda, měrná jednotka periody a čítač

 

Správa systému

 

Nastavení systému

Správa systému > Nastavit > Systém

Do nastavení systému byl doplněn příznak - oddělovač parametrů čarového kódu (SSNS - tlačítko Další).

 

 

image214673339

 

Další nastavení

Do navigace pod Správa systému > Nastavit byla doplněna možnost aktualizace číselníků pro nastavení systému:

 

Externí programy (vyvolání externích programů)

Systémové události (nastavení systémových událostí)

Uživatelské sestavy (správa uživatelských sestav)

Názvy datových polí (nastavení názvů datových polí ID položky, Výkres, Atributy položky...)

Generování operací výroby D++ (generování operací pro modul Výroba Dimenze++)

Nastavení rozpuštění do výroby D++

 

 

image1548940457

 

Aktualizace uživatelů, oprávnění

Správa systému > Uživatelé, Objekt > Detail

Byla upravena obrazovka detailních údajů o uživateli.

 

image152465234

 

Pokud aktuální uživatel, který je do systému přihlášen, nemá žádná práva, může pro sebe aktualizovat údaje v sekci Kontaktní údaje/Jazyk a případně Heslo a Potvrzení hesla.

Heslo může měnit pouze uživatel, který má ve funkci Práva uživatele (Funkce > Práva uživatele) v záložce Přístup SQL přiděleno právo SQL Logins, změna hesla.

Toto zaškrtnutí mu může však nastavit pouze uživatel s přístupem k databázi jako systémový administrátor (sa, uid = 1).

 

image1298839196

 

Obecné funkce

 

Nastavit

Obecné funkce > Nastavit > Klient TPV2000

Do obecné sekce Datová okna nastavení byly přidány tyto další možnosti

 

Rozbalovací boxy – možnost použít u dokladů rozbalovací group boxy

Gridy (barevné nastavení datových oken typu grid):  0 - bez nastavení, 1 - implicitní schéma, 2 – pruhované.

 

image640058641

 

Drobné úpravy a opravy chyb

Natažení DIČ při načítání partnera z ARES

Zavření otevřených oken při přepnutí databáze (OFDB).

Urychlení uzavření aplikace (optimalizace zápisu do tabulek nastavení navigace, oblíbené, historie)

Oprava chyby zobrazení oken na více monitorech, docházelo ke zmizení okna na druhém monitoru (normování, náhled PDF a další)

Neaktualizuje se záložka Položky na hlavičce nabídky po přenosu položky ze struktury do kmenových dat

Obecný dokument - záložka Historie – spadnutí systému při uložení formy datového okna.

Položka - d_vtp_polozka_seznam – u pole typu checkbox  není definována hodnota On/Off.

Mazání položky s Cenovou úrovní skončilo chybovým hlášením Pracoviště - záložka Střediska nedojde k fyzickému smazání záznamu z tabulky tpv_planovaci_mista.

Předkalkulace, volba Náhled – spadnutí systému

Rozpiska - změna - hláška "Nezadaný typ profese pro vyhodnocení práv ...." při schválení rozpisky (v některých případech)

Oprava chyby načtení postupu (rozpisky) při spuštění na vzdálené ploše, nepředával se gstr_globparm.klic_utype do procedur up_bb_nacti_postup, up_bb_nacti_vyssi

Výběr postupů - doplněna záložky Přílohy a Toky práce

Z "Prohlížení dokumentace" se nenabízí při otevření postupu alternativa postupu, pokud je nastaveno, že se má nabízet.

Rozšířeno pole Plati_od ve výpisu Vybrat postup dle profese  (TPVF)

Pozorovací listy – při dvojkliku do seznamu dojde někdy k chybě a Pozorovací list se nezobrazí.

Při zadání zakázky - nefungoval dvojklik na přechod do hlavičky zakázky, pletlo se to (doplněna ikona opravit a upravena okna d_zaksez a d_zaksez_vr).

Vyhledávání položek v zakázce (při vyhledávání položek v zakázce se při rozkliknutí drop down pro alter_nazev, nezobrazovalo nové vyhledávací okno ale jen prázdný drop down list, nefunguje ani u nazev_polozky, atr_nazvu_1, atr_nazvu_2, atr_nazvu_3).

Zakázka - kopie - nepřenáší se info o variantě, nepočítá počet záznamů, nefunguje nastavení polí pro kopírování dokladu (SSVD)

U etapy projektu se nevolala správně aktualizace tpv_objekt_ext.

Doklady - tiskové sestavy - Export do PDF – pokud není email, docházelo k chybě a spadnutí aplikace (oprava naplnění tabulky tpv_email_dataobject pro všechny doklady)

Doklady - vyhledávání, zápis do polí v group boxu Partner - nefungovalo

Doklady - vyhledávání, zápis do polí v group boxu Partner (Nabídka - Výběr - pokud chci hledat například podle IČ/DIČ, státu, mailu,.. partnera, tak na SQL jde úplně nesmyslné výběrové kritérium podle jiných sloupců. Ostatní doklady (asi mimo obj. přijatá) - na daných polích IČ/DIČ, státu, mailu,.. partnera  je v DW záložka Edit - nastaven Limit=0, a zde tedy nejde do daných polí vůbec něco zapsat).

Nastavení implicitní časové jednotky pro Nabídky - Uložit  a hlášení "Nabídka XY nemá strukturu, nelze kalkulovat"

Zobrazení nastavené časové MJ u časů v záhlaví nabídky

Zobrazení časových MJ položek nabídky v záložce náklady, chybné součty

Pokud se do nabídky načtou z TPV postupy a struktura  položky, která je v nabídce vedena jako Kumulace (typ KUM), změní se typ na VYR a přepočtou se náklady.

Objednávku vydanou ve stavu U nešlo nastavit do stav O - opraveno

Ve formuláři "Operace pro VP" po kliknutí na ikonu "sponka" docházelo k otevření špatného formuláře.

Katalog - Pracoviště - Kopie – hlášení o nepřidělených právech na kopii parametrů pracoviště i když nejsou žádné parametry zadány (v2130 , ale i v2110)

Pracoviště -  doplnění uživatele, který aktualizoval údaje. Výběr, detail, parametry a další.

Na kartu Partner doplněna záložka Přílohy.

Nezapisoval se příznak rezervace u nastavení skladových pohybů (SSSE).

 

Implementace

 

Komunikace se systémem Dimenze++

Úprava generování operací doprava na kooperaci pro D++. Generuje se pouze v případě, je-li pracoviste.auto_dopl_oper_koop_obj = 1 (nový atribut D++)

Kontrola rozpracované rozpisky, postupu před automatickým rozpuštěním do Dimenze++. Volá se procedura up_bb_prenos_do_vyroby_dim s parametremu @kontrola = 2 (upraveno z bit na smallint). Vrací outputem klíč položky s první chybou (@klicpolozky_err).

 

Možnost uživatelského rozšíření navigace

 

Vložení/přidání/smazání uživatelské volby.

Založení struktury voleb.

Event musí začínat prefixem ue_

Uživatel musí mít nastaveno právo Aktualizovat k objektu Navigace

Do uživatelské knihovny doplnit funkci f_user_menu s parametrem string event._menu:

 

global type f_user_menu from function_object

end type

forward prototypes

global function integer f_user_menu (string event_menu)

end prototypes

global function integer f_user_menu (string event_menu);MessageBox("User menu", "Event: " + event_menu)

RETURN (0)

end function

 

image1340710743

 

Další úpravy

 

Universální Admin pro uživatele se jménem TPVAdmin, nutné založit tohoto uživatele s přístupem k databázi a po připojení se systém zeptá na speciální vnitřní heslo (tajné)

Položka – rozšíření pole Katalogové číslo (katalog_cislo_nd) z 20 na 40 znaků (pouze bez Dimenze++)

V okně w_vydej_operace_res nahrazen klic_pracovnika výběrem w_text_vyber dle id_pracovnika

Ikona svorka - nahrazen picture ikony svorka za computed field (rozměry 64x73PBU). Ikona byla doplněna do seznamů.

U některých oken typu grid nešlo seřadit na klik (nebyla nastavena vlastnost Enabled).

Provedena revize mazání všech částí VP, postupů a komponent TPV (zobrazuje se špatně ve smazaných objektech). Upravena proceduru up_bb_del_obj.

Úprava tabulky tpv_druhy_operaci (KADO) - doplněn atribut skup_vp  (seskupený VP)

Opraven check box IR v detailu časového rozvrhu (VYCR).

U položek dokladů opravena nulová a NULL pole, RTRIM, Auto Horizontal Scroll. RTRIM - doplněn u příslušných pohledů pro pole alter_nazev, nazev_polozky, atr_nazvu_1, atr_nazvu_2, atr_nazvu_3.

 AutoHorizontalScroll doplněn u příslušných pohledů u všech vyplňovaných polí.

 Empty String is NULL doplněn ve všech DW položek tam, kde jsou pole NULLABLE.

 V součtovém řádku (? Hmot.[kg], ? Ceny) přejmenována computed pole na sum_hmotnost, sum_cena_bez_dph, sum_sleva, sum_dph_celkem, sum_cena_celkem.

 V součtovém řádku přidána pro takto přejmenovaná pole podmínka VISIBLE - např. IF (sum_hmotnost <> 0, 1, 0), ...

 V tiskových sestavách doplněno do součtového řádku sum_cena_celkem, ošetřeno VISIBLE na součtovém řádku stejně, jako u položek ...

Ošetřen zákaz použití partnera (obecně na klientu i v procedurách).

 


Další odkazy:

 

Vyhledávání, filtrování

Klávesové zkratky

Kontextové menu

Chybová hlášení

 

Technická podpora

Kontakty

 

Copyright © BB consult engineering s.r.o. 1998-2025.

All Rights Reserved.